Moore, Audley, 1898-1997
- Authoritative Name:
- Moore, Audley, 1898-1997
- Biography:
- Harlem organizer and activist for civil rights, women's rights, and Pan-African nationalism. She was a leader within Garvey's Universal Negro Improvement Association (UNIA). In 1963, she founded the Committee for Reparations for Descendants of U.S. Slaves.
